Analysis of Multiple Bands on Serum Protein Immunofixation Electrophoresis: Challenge in Interpretation of Clonality in a Patient with Light Chain–Predominant Multiple Myeloma

Abstract

Sera from patients with multiple myeloma usually display a single monoclonal immunoglobulin band on serum protein immunofixation electrophoresis. Multiple bands may be seen if the myeloma is bi- or triclonal or if the monoclonal immunoglobulin has rheumatoid factor activity. We describe a patient with light chain-predominant IgA lambda myeloma; the patient's serum displayed 2 spatially distinct bands reacting for alpha heavy and lambda light chains. The methods used to establish monoclonality are addressed.
